Wings over New Guinea (Cinesound Review No 599)
Description
Cinesound newsreel showing the RAAF in New Guinea bombing and strafing enemy positions. Identified personnel are Squadron Leader Brian Reginald 'Black Jack' Walker and Flight Lieutenant Cyril 'Curley' Burn of Sydney. Wirraways over Mangrove Island operating from Dobodura, aircraft No A20/533 Piloted by Norman Deague, Observer Robertson. Unit New Guinea Force Air Liaison Group 'M' Squadron.
